Job Overview

As the Senior Growth Marketing Manager, you will oversee the strategic planning and execution of multi-channel, cross-functional campaigns. In this role, you’ll be responsible for shaping go-to-market strategies that drive customer engagement, acquisition, and retention for Backlight products.

Your responsibilities include leading the entire campaign process—aligning messaging and positioning, managing content and distribution, setting budgets, and defining objectives and key results. You’ll collaborate closely with key stakeholders to prioritize and deliver campaigns that support our awareness and revenue goals.
Success in this role requires a proven ability to manage complex projects across diverse teams and foster strong partnerships to develop impactful, industry-leading marketing campaigns.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ead the strategic planning and execution of marketing campaigns for key personas and priority product lines.
  • Lead execution of global campaigns across marketing channels, including email, paid social, paid search, sales teams, and more.
  • Oversee the implementation process, ensuring alignment with key stakeholders on objectives and timelines.
  • Manage database optimizations in Hubspot and Salesforce
  • Drive marketing operations projects as necessary
  • Collaborate with marketing leadership to set target goals and manage campaign budgets.
  • Prepare and present monthly and quarterly reports on campaign performance to share with the team and leadership.
  • Identify optimization opportunities and work with partner teams to drive improvements.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• 5+ years of experience in Demand Generation and campaign marketing, with a focus on B2B SaaS.
  • Excellent communicator, skilled at working across global teams and navigating cross-functional collaboration.
  • Strong project management skills, capable of coordinating multiple projects across diverse teams while meeting deadlines.
  • Extensive experience with various marketing channels, including events, digital ads, CRM, and social media.

Behavioral skills:

  • Results-driven, with the ability to analyze data and provide actionable insights and recommendations.
  • Highly collaborative team player known for breaking down silos and fostering team success

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
